1. Understanding Political Stability
Definition
Political stability refers to the consistency and predictability of a government’s policies and the overall political environment in a country. It encompasses factors such as government effectiveness, the rule of law, civil order, and the absence of political violence or unrest.
Importance
A stable political climate fosters investor confidence, encourages foreign direct investment, and promotes economic growth—all of which positively impact a nation’s currency value. Conversely, political instability can lead to uncertainty, market volatility, and diminished investor confidence.
2. Impact of Political Stability on Currency Values
Investor Confidence
- Stable Governments: When a government is perceived as stable, investors are more likely to invest in that country’s assets, increasing demand for its currency. This can lead to currency appreciation.
- Unstable Governments: Political turmoil, such as protests, coups, or governmental changes, can scare off investors, leading to capital flight and currency depreciation.
Economic Performance
- Political stability is often associated with sound economic policies. Stable governments can implement long-term strategies that foster economic growth, which, in turn, strengthens the currency.
- On the other hand, unstable political environments may lead to poor economic performance, high inflation, and a decrease in the value of the currency.
3. Political Events and Forex Market Reactions
Elections
- Pre-Election Uncertainty: Elections can create uncertainty, as traders may be unsure about the potential policies of new leadership. This often leads to increased volatility in the currency markets.
- Post-Election Reactions: Once the election results are clear, markets typically react. A stable outcome may lead to currency appreciation, while a contentious or uncertain outcome can lead to depreciation.
Geopolitical Tensions
- Conflicts, wars, or diplomatic tensions can lead to drastic shifts in currency values. For instance, currencies of countries involved in conflict may depreciate due to increased risk and uncertainty.
- Conversely, currencies of countries perceived as safe havens (like the US dollar or Swiss franc) may appreciate as investors seek to minimize risk.
Policy Announcements
- Government announcements regarding fiscal policies, trade agreements, or regulatory changes can significantly impact Forex markets. Traders closely watch these events for indications of how they may influence economic performance and political stability.
4. How Traders Can Factor in Political Stability
Research and Analysis
- Stay Informed: Traders should keep abreast of political developments, government policies, and election cycles in countries of interest. Monitoring news outlets, political analysis, and economic forecasts can provide valuable context.
- Use Economic Calendars: Economic calendars often highlight key political events, such as elections and government announcements, helping traders anticipate potential market impacts.
Technical and Fundamental Analysis
- Combine Analyses: While technical analysis focuses on price movements and patterns, integrating fundamental analysis that considers political stability can provide a more holistic view of potential currency movements.
- Risk Assessment: Political stability should be a key component of a trader’s risk assessment. Understanding the political landscape can help traders make informed decisions about entering or exiting positions.
Diversification
- Diversify Investments: In politically unstable environments, it may be wise to diversify investments across different currencies or asset classes to mitigate risk.
- Safe-Haven Currencies: Consider allocating a portion of your portfolio to safe-haven currencies during periods of heightened political instability to protect against potential losses.
